Olympus E-P3 ReviewThe Olympus E-P3 is the third-generation flagship camera in the Olympus Pen line of Micro Four Thirds format mirrorless, interchangeable lens cameras. It has a 12-megapixel Live MOS sensor, seriously improved auto focus, full HD video, a beautiful OLED (organic light emitting diode) touchscreen display, a solid metal body and pro-level exposure controls. The Olympus Pen system has matured considerably since the E-P1 was introduced in the summer of 2009. The lens selection has and there are now ten dedicated Olympus Micro Four Thirds lenses, including three fast primes. There are also a whole bunch of non-Olympus Micro Four Thirds lenses available now. I’ve been using the Olympus pen cameras since they were first introduced and I think the new sensor, OLED display, faster auto focus and refined design make the Olympus E-P3 the best Pen camera yet. If you like E-P3 but it’s out of your price range or you want a smaller camera, read this review anyway because the Olympus E-PL3 and E-PM1 have the same processing and sensor so their image quality and basic performance will be the same.

    Olympus E-P3 Pros

  • Image quality is very nice to ISO 800
  • Beautiful 3-inch touchscreen OLED display
  • 1920 x 1080 AVCHD full HD video with built-in stereo sound
  • Sturdy metal body
  • Separate aperture and shutter speed control dials
  • Built-in pop-up flash
  • Wireless flash operation with selected Olympus flashes
  • Sophisticated in-camera Art Filters
    Olympus E-P3 Cons

  • Easy to accidentally trigger touchscreen display
  • Continuous auto focus not very good
  • 3 frames-per-second burst is slow
  • Some color issues
  • A bit short on detail for serious landscape photography
  • No eye-level viewfinder
